Default Passenger AC vent grill removal

I’m looking for instructions on the removal and installation of the A/C vent on the passenger (LHD). The adjustment wheel no longer works and the vent is closed.
I’ve looked at X-type manuals and they don’t address that. I’ve also seen videos to remove the center grill, but not the passenger side grill.
I have a 2002 X-type, left hand drive, 3.0 Auto

The procedure is in the workshop manual




BTW, if searching they are called side registers not vents. Vents bring up the defroster dash vents.
